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Mannheim to Mykonos is to train and fly which costs €150 - €280 and takes 6h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Mannheim to Mykonos is to train and fly which takes 6h 1m and costs €150 - €280.
The distance between Mannheim and Mykonos is 2011 km.
The best way to get from Mannheim to Mykonos without a car is to train and bus and helicopter which takes 35h 4m and costs .
It takes approximately 6h 1m to get from Mannheim to Mykonos,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Mannheim to Mykonos. However, you can take the train to Frankfurt, walk to Frankfurt (FRA) airport, fly to Mykonos (JMK), walk to Mykonos Airport, then take the bus to Mykonos Fabrika Square. Alternatively, you can take a train from Mannheim, Hauptbahnhof to Mykonos via München Hbf, München Hbf, Durrës, Athens, Monastiraki, Athens Airport, Athens Heliport, and Mykonos Heliport in around 35h 4m.
